Germany wants to sell millions of spare A (H1N1) vaccines because far fewer people than expected have come forward for inoculation. Berlin ordered 50 million doses of the vaccine for its' 80-million-strong population but only 4 million people have come forward for vaccination. Minister Roesler says Germany has 2 ...
